Role: The Inflammation and Immunology Dedicated Case Coordinator (DCC) is responsible for managing patient access and reimbursement support for PDPA and VFM products. Core duties include owning the entire patient journey from HUB enrollment through post-fill follow-up, serving as a primary contact for patients and healthcare providers regarding coverage status, and coordinating benefits investigation, prior authorization, and appeals. The role also involves scheduling assessments, managing program administration such as vouchers and copays, and overseeing prescription fulfillment and follow-up. The DCC ensures compliance with safety reporting, operates within regulatory standards, and collaborates with cross-functional teams including HUB partners, vendors, and internal colleagues. Qualifications include a B.S./B.A. and 8+ years in pharmaceutical or related customer-facing roles, with at least 6 months experience in access and reimbursement, proficiency in Polaris CRM, and direct payer interaction expertise. Preferred skills include experience with patient support programs, third-party vendors, and specialty pharma logistics. The role is remote, centered in the Eastern Time Zone, with approximately 10-20% travel. The position emphasizes strong communication, organizational skills, and regulatory compliance, supporting the specialty medication access landscape for immunology and inflammation therapies.
